Transaction 81effe1ed007a08cac9fe6078c42109935a59f7e7d801434bcebaf989e01e505
1 Input
1 Output
-
81effe1ed007a08cac9fe6078c42109935a59f7e7d801434bcebaf989e01e505:0
- value
- 854
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e2a4ddbe3d2c735259ecc13d5aa1804bf0a88505546007f6ee3f21204ddf9ab6
- address
- bc1pu2jdm03a93e4yk0vcy744gvqf0c23pg923sq0ahw8usjqnwln2mq82636w